Richmond, Virginia, emerges as a viable destination for deep plane facelift surgery, distinguished by its robust healthcare infrastructure centered around institutions like the Virginia Commonwealth University (VCU) Medical Center. While not as concentrated as a dedicated medical tourism hub, facial plastic surgery practices are typically found near such academic affiliations or in professional medical office parks throughout the city, including areas of the West End. Patients can expect surgeons to be board-certified by relevant American boards, such as the American Board of Plastic Surgery or the American Board of Facial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ery, ensuring adherence to rigorous training and ethical standards. Facilities often hold accreditations from bodies like AAAASF, signifying high safety and quality benchmarks, overseen by state medical boards. This environment ensures a blend of academic rigor and private practice expertise, distinguishing Richmond's offering within the broader U.S. cosmetic surgery landscape.

For those traveling to Richmond for a deep plane facelift, Richmond International Airport (RIC) is the primary gateway, conveniently located approximately 15-20 minutes from downtown medical districts and recovery accommodations. International visitors from visa-waiver countries will need an approved ESTA prior to travel, while others may require a B-2 visitor visa. The optimal recovery season is during the mild spring (April-May) or fall (September-October) months, when temperatures range from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it, offering comfortable weather for discreet walks without the intense humidity of summer or the chill of winter, which can affect comfort during initial healing. Recommended recovery neighborhoods include The Fan District or Museum District for their quiet, residential charm. For gentle post-operative ambulation, the serene pathways of Maymont Park provide a peaceful, scenic environment ideal for light walking and relaxation without extensive exertion, supporting a smooth recovery.
